LESS Cowbell Please!!!

I'm hearing what sounds like cowbells dangling from the rear end of my car both in forward and reverse at low speeds. It's a pretty obnoxious and embarrassing sound to be coming from my $70k car. I have the DCT. It's abut 50 degrees outside and just started happening. Doesn't seem to matter if the car is cold or warm. Took a quick look underneath without jacking it up and nothing is hanging or looks funny.

Anyone else hearing this??? Is something wrong with my diff???

Common problem. It's rocks hitting the dust shield. Couple of people have experienced this. Drive the car hard a bit and it will shake out. There's some threads talking about this.

I had the same problem. It eventually went away after the rocks knocked loose.

I would agree that it is small rock or rocks betweeen the brake rotor and the aluminum shield.....it has happened to me 3 times in 20,000 miles....longest it lasted was 2 days....it will go away....just keep driving...good luck.
